Requirements Analysis and Process Modeling
Data Flow Diagram (DFD)
1. High-Level Context Diagram:
The high-level context diagram outlines the major processes and entities interacting with the system. In our context, it depicts the interactions between the organization, external stakeholders, and the system. The primary entities are the Customers, Suppliers, and Internal Users.
2. Functional Decomposition Diagram (Level 0 DFD):
The Level 0 DFD maps out the core functions of the proposed system. For our organization, functions can be broken into several processes including:
- Order Processing
- Inventory Management
- Invoicing and Payment Processing
- Customer Relationship Management
Each of these processes captures inputs, performs actions, and generates outputs that flow to or from external entities. (Please refer to the group appendices for the graphical representation.)
3. Decision Table:
To visualize the logic involved in the Order Processing function, we present a decision table that delineates various cases such as order validity checks based on stock availability and customer account status.
Requirements Analysis and Data Modeling
1. Entity Relationship Diagram (ERD):
- Entities Identified: The following entities have been defined to encapsulate the key aspects of our study:
- Customer: Information about customers, including ID, name, and contact information.
- Order: Details about the orders placed by customers, such as order ID, order date, and total price.
- Product: Information about the products, including product ID, name, description, and price.
- Supplier: Information about the sources of products.
- Business Definitions: Each entity emphasizes its role within the system. For instance, a Customer must exist to process an Order, while an Order must reference a specific Product.
The ERD illustrates the relationships and attributes available for each entity, ensuring a structured approach to database design. (Refer to appendices for graphical input.)
Feasibility Analysis
Feasibility analysis is a crucial step in project planning as it allows us to evaluate the viability of our solution based on various parameters.
1. Total Costs/Benefit Analysis:
- One-time Costs: These include development costs, system setup, and training expenses.
- Recurring Costs: Regular maintenance, support, software updates, and license renewal fees.
- Benefits: Improved operational efficiency, reduced manual handling, enhanced customer satisfaction, and potential revenue generation through streamlined processes.
We formulated estimates over three years to project these potential returns, which indicated that projected benefits outpace costs significantly.
2. Analysis Matrix with Weighted Scores:
In evaluating various solutions, we utilized a scoring matrix that considers multiple factors including cost, implementation time, scalability, and functionality. Based on the weighted scores derived from team discussions, three potential solutions emerged as frontrunners, reflecting a balance of advantages with minor potential drawbacks.
3. Selection of the System Solution:
Based on the findings and ranking from the analysis matrix, the preferred solution encompasses an integrated software system that ensures seamless communication between critical operational areas—Order Processing, Inventory Management, and CRM functionalities. This selection aligns with the organization's goals to achieve operational excellence while enhancing customer engagement throughout the order lifecycle.
